How much do part time hourly receptionist j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time hourly receptionist in the United States is $17.30,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Part Time Hourly Receptionist vs Part Time Hourly Administrative Assistant?

AspectPart Time Hourly ReceptionistPart Time Hourly Administrative Assistant
Primary RoleGreeting visitors, answering phones, managing front deskHandling correspondence, scheduling, data entry
Required SkillsCommunication, customer service, basic computer skillsOrganization, multitasking, office software proficiency
Work EnvironmentFront office, reception areaOffice setting, various departments
Common CertificationsNone typically required, but customer service experience helpsNone required, but administrative or office certifications are a plus

While both roles involve administrative tasks, the Part Time Hourly Receptionist primarily focuses on front desk duties and guest interaction, whereas the Part Time Hourly Administrative Assistant handles a broader range of office support tasks. Both positions are essential in office environments and often require similar basic skills, but their specific responsibilities differ based on the work setting.

How can I work as a part time hourly receptionist with no experience?

To work as a part-time hourly receptionist with no experience, focus on developing basic communication and organizational skills, and highlight any customer service or administrative tasks you've performed. Entry-level receptionist positions often require a friendly attitude, reliability, and the ability to learn office software quickly; some employers may provide on-the-job training. Having a high school diploma or equivalent is typically sufficient to start in this role.

Job description

Position Title:

Hourly Receptionist

Job Description:

We are looking for a Part-time Receptionist to provide clerical and receptionist support for the Youth and Family Division. This position is responsible for greeting the public in person and over the phone, responding to questions and concerns as needed, and maintaining a clean, organized, and welcoming reception area.

Position Wage:$18.00/hr.- $21.00/hr.

Work Schedule: 8:30 a.m. - 1:30 p.m. (Monday through Friday)

IMPORTANT:Early application is encouraged. This position will remain open until filled and may close at any time without notice.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provides excellent customer service in answering telephone calls at the reception area and responding to patron's concerns and questions. Transfers calls ortakesmessagesforother staff members when necessary. Provides information and referrals to the public inquiries.

  • Creates and prints flyers describing the current programs. Updates and maintains current programs' literature/brochures.

  • Keeps reception area clean and organized. Ensures accurate and current information/pamphlets are keptatthe reception area. Maintains a professional atmosphere within the reception area.

  • May accept admission and/or Youth registration.

  • May check out sports equipment/or other equipment to patrons.

  • May assist with preparation,setupand takedown of events.

  • Other du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Graduation from high school or equivalent and/or formal training in secretarial, customer services, public relations or related field. One (1) year paid work experience performing cashier and/or receptionist functions.

  • Ability to work well with co-workers, other employees, supervisors and thegeneral publicunder adverse circumstances.

  • Working knowledge of computers and standard office machines.

  • Ability to follow instructions and make minor decisions in accordance with City ordinances, departmental policy and established operational procedures.

  • Must be at least 18 years of age.

Desired Qualification:

  • Bilingual preferred.

Working Conditions:

  • Light physical effort. Moderately comfortable working conditions, handling light weights, sitting for prolong periods of time, intermittent standing.

  • Intermittent exposure to stressful situationsas a result ofhuman behavior.

  • Occasionally required to work weekends and evening hours. Working hoursvariesdepending on business need.
